In this review of the Navaris ceramic dog bowl, the bottom line is simple: this bowl is built for dogs with long ears and for owners who want a tidy feeding area. The bowl's special shaped rim keeps floppy ears out of food and water, which is the single biggest reason to buy it if you own a spaniel, beagle, basset or similar breed. Constructed from stoneware with a white exterior and blue interior, it is sturdy, dishwasher safe and designed to reduce spillover during enthusiastic mealtimes.
Key Features
- Ear-friendly shape: The unique rim profile keeps long ears away from food and water so ears stay dryer and cleaner during meals.
- Anti-spill design: The bowl's geometry helps contain food and splashing so less mess ends up on the floor after eating or drinking.
- Ceramic construction: Made from durable stoneware for a solid feel and a contemporary look that fits most home interiors.
- Dishwasher safe: The ceramic surface can be cleaned in the dishwasher, making after-meal cleanup straightforward.
- Suitable for wet and dry food: The bowl's dimensions and material handle both kibble and moist food or water without staining easily.
Who It's For
This bowl is ideal for owners of long-eared breeds such as cocker spaniels, basset hounds, beagles and similar dogs who frequently get their ears wet or messy at mealtimes. It also suits pet owners who prefer a heavier, stable bowl that resists tipping during enthusiastic feeding sessions.
It is less suitable for very small dogs or puppies that need shallower dishes, and for owners who need an extremely lightweight or travel-friendly bowl. If you need a collapsible or plastic travel bowl, look elsewhere.
